  • Publication number: 20220101637
    Abstract: A computer-implemented method estimates a course of a roadway in a surrounding area of a vehicle on the basis of a state function describing the course of a roadway. The state function includes a clothoid spline. The method includes providing surrounding-area measurement data describing the course of a roadway at a current position of the vehicle, the surrounding-area measurement data having at least one polynomial function. The method also includes transforming the state function and the surrounding-area measurement data into a common coordinate system. The method further includes adapting the state function on the basis of the surrounding-area measurement data in the common coordinate system.

  • Patent number: 9403533
    Abstract: A method for operating a motor vehicle using a control unit during operation of a fully-automatic driver assistance system is designed to guide the vehicle independently of the driver. The control unit actuates a drive unit and/or a brake unit during operation of said driver assistance system such that the motor vehicle maintains a predefined distance to a vehicle in front which is detected as a target object, the control unit also actuating the actuation unit of a steering system such that the motor vehicle is kept within its own detected lane. If the vehicle in front, detected as the target object, leaves the detected lane and if there is no new preceding vehicle, a braking action is performed.

  • Patent number: 9051008
    Abstract: A driving aid system is provided for assisting a motor vehicle during a change of lane. The system includes a device monitoring the lateral side space and a device monitoring the directional stability. The lateral space monitoring device is designed to determine the degree of risk (for example, two levels: dangerous/not dangerous, or three levels: low/medium/high risk) represented by a change of lane. At the high risk level, a first driving aid reaction occurs, at least in the form of a counter-steering, which is regulated by a link existing between the lateral space monitoring device and the directional stability monitoring device and is expressed by a reorientation towards the specific traffic lane or by maintaining the directional stability. At the low risk level, a second driving-aid reaction is triggered, which is less perceptible and depends on the degree of likelihood of the intention to change lane.
